Kromeno
Kromeno is a locality in Kaluga Oblast, Central Russia. Kromeno is situated nearby to the locality Sheina Gora, as well as near the hamlet Shamordino.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Kumovskoye and Vorotynsk.

Vorotynsk
Village
Photo: Nartin r,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Vorotynsk is a former town located 17 km south of Kaluga in the Ugra National Park. The town is thought to have been situated slightly downstream from the confluence of the Oka and the Ugra Rivers. Vorotynsk is situated 4 km southeast of Kromeno.
Vorotynsk
Town
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Vorotynsk is an urban-type settlement in Babyninsky District, Kaluga Oblast, Russia. Population: 10,667 ; 11,288 ; 11,099 . The settlement hosts the former military airfield named Oreshkovo. Vorotynsk is situated 4½ km northeast of Kromeno.
